Get those RAGBRAI training miles in before it is too late!
Mile Challenges 50, 75, 100, 125 or more. Choose your own start time depending on your personal challenge and weather. Starting times will be 6:30 am 7:00 am 7:30 am at Bevs on River. Finishing time 5:00 pm either at Bevs or Bambooze aka Missouri River Boat Club.
We will have a variety of routes based on mileage and weather. Go for your own personal record just a week before RAGBRAI. Cost $5.00 for limited SAG. Sunday July 12---Start times—6:30, 7:00 and 7:30. Looks like it is going to be warm and the wind is going to come from the west. For those of you who want to do the traditional Frank 100—the route is Bevs on the bike trails through South Sioux to Dakota City. West on hwy 35 to just north of Hubbard(Kati will not miss again) North on North bluff road to HWY 20. Stop in Jackson. West on hwy 20(shoulders good) to HWY 12 to Ponca. Stop again. Then to Newcastle. Not good shoulders here so extreme caution. Single file—call out vehicles. Good time to use lights and flashers. Restaurant should be open in Newcastle. Then though Newcastle on 12 . (if you are out for a super challenge you can proceed to Yankton via 12 and come back on HWY 50 through Vermillion. ) Turn right on HWY15 which will take you over the $25 million plus scenic bridge to Vermillion via east Dakota street. You will see Park and restrooms. Great places to eat and drink in Vermillion. Continue on to Burbank..not missing the correct turn on Burbank Road. Burbank has Whimps for food and drink. Continue on to Elk Point. Plenty of food and drink. Ride through town to the Kum and Go, Break here because there is 20 miles of no stops. South on 477 Ave, east on 330th st., south on 480 the Ave., east on 334th St. over 1-29 bridge. Back on Military Road to Riverside. Dairy Queen on your left…Enter Riverside Park. Bambooze on your right…take bike path back to Bevs. Not sure of exact miles as we are starting from Bevs. This is only a suggested route. Ride your own ride.
